Ealing Golf Driving Range Sold For C. £2 Million
Strutt & Parker’s Leisure and Hotel Department has sold the Ealing Golf Driving Range on behalf of the private owners.
The range occupies one of the best sites in the UK with high visibility from the busy A40 in West London.
The site extends to about 9 acres and was developed in 1965. It has 36 covered bays with floodlighting which has recently been upgraded. The site is held on a long lease from Ealing Borough Council with 34 years remaining at an annual ground rent that was reviewed in June 2004.
The business, excluding the shop and teaching income which was let to a third party, generated sales of over £550,000 in 2003.
The owners had run the business for 20 years and wished to cut back on their business commitments.
Charles Greville-Heygate, the Partner handing the sale said “Very few well-located profitably driving ranges have been sold recently so this was always going to be an interesting sale. As expected, it generated a large number of site inspections and these resulted in a high percentage of offers over a wide range of prices. The successful buyer wasFor a new entrant to the market. The final price agreed was close to the guide price of £2 million.
